TSL Kirklees Volunteering is the official Volunteer Centre for Kirklees
This means that we’re here to help you get started on your volunteering journey and support you through the process.
We also make sure that any groups or charities that advertise for volunteers on our website will look after their volunteers properly. Some of them will have a stamp of approval called the Kirklees Volunteering Quality Award (KVQA), which means that they’ve done even more to make sure that their volunteers are valued and have a good experience.

Oxfam GB retail sector has 600+ shops across Great Britain. The charities Values are Equality, Empowerment, Solidarity, Inclusiveness, Accountability, Courage.
They are a global organisation that fights inequality to end poverty and injustice. They offer live saving support in times of crisis and advocate for economic justice, gender equality, and climate action.
Our shops support Oxfam programmes across the world by selling donated and sourced fair trade products in their shops.
Our shops are ran by volunteer teams with a paid manager and sometimes a paid deputy manager, Most operate opening hours of Monday to Sundays every week.

What you will be doing
Undertaking shop related tasks agreed with the Manager, for example:
Selecting, sorting, and pricing donated stock.
Chatting to customers, giving great service on the till.
Researching valuable and vintage stock.
Visual merchandising: creating eye-catching window and in-store displays.
Photographing and listing items for the online shop.
This role may include occasionally lifting boxes. We prioritise a safe working environment and provide comprehensive health and safety training to all volunteers.

Business Volunteering
Share your team, resources and expertise
Many businesses offer their employees an opportunity to volunteer in work time. This is known as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R) or Employer Supported Volunteering and it can include fundraising for a group, or even sharing expertise and resources as well as volunteering.
